| dc.description.abstract | <em>In this study, reactions of the simple cycloalkynes with substituted Nitrile Oxides, by DFT method will be discussed. The investigation of the structural properties, theoretical thermodynamic and kinetic data, i.e., the activation free energies(DG*), the free energies changes of reaction(D<sub>r</sub>G) and rate constants of the reactions (k) in 298 K and effects of Electron-withdrawing and electron-donating groups on the interaction of the LUMO with the HOMO of the dipole and dipolarophile will be presented. The results show an increase in the HOMO-LUMO energy gaps (DE) & DG* also decreasing the D<sub>r</sub>G & k by increasing the ring size of cycloalkynes.</em> | en_US |
